Transaction 2f586af1b3700798a3a9416cdbd881b6f413bfc9766ec5d9d7c06904ddf06385
1 Input
1 Output
-
2f586af1b3700798a3a9416cdbd881b6f413bfc9766ec5d9d7c06904ddf06385:0
- value
- 3126209
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 71bcf4e0b8919d52c76098a792234def1558267c OP_EQUAL
- address
- 3C4Qe9n1Q9uVZDPhzcF47fnYA7PuQczCzt